“Ready or Not” and he was more than ready.

Boogie Brown electrified the crowd at Bring Back Love with this classic — the energy in the room shifted the moment he hit that first note.

The very next Friday, he opened for After 7, the iconic group who first recorded the song.

We’re proud of you, Boogie. The family wins together. 💫🎤

Freethinkers Radio Network is officially listed as Active and in Good Standing with the South Carolina Secretary of State and recognized by the IRS as a public charity under Section 501(c)(3), effective September 22, 2025 .
